Transaction 839a76d8e25740f2f1601fc08ef1d266618241744f0320401909e106d09cabea
1 Input
1 Output
-
839a76d8e25740f2f1601fc08ef1d266618241744f0320401909e106d09cabea:0
- value
- 32270
- script pubkey
- OP_0 OP_PUSHBYTES_20 64ece32f6e08917a403bac445b47cf51d94643d9
- address
- bc1qvnkwxtmwpzgh5spm43z9k37028v5vs7ekwjhst